October 2000: Helping hands for UK-China Technologies Transfers
 
ChinaLink organised UK Hi-Tech Exhibition delegation to China, headed by the Deputy Prime Minister
 
Located in the prime position of the China Hi-Tech Fair, Shenzhen, the 'Britain in China' pavilion proudly displayed a selective number of hi-tech companies and R&D organisations. Led by Dr. Kegang Wu of ChinaLink, the UK delegation showed only a tip of iceberg of the leading edge British hi-tech industries.

In a week of 11th - 17th this month in Shenzhen, China, during which over 4000 exhibitors from China and overseas competed with their products and services of hi-tech industries at the 2nd China Hi-Tech Fair, it was the British delegation who was on the headlines of the local media all the time. The once a year high profile event for the trade and business cooperation between China and the world in the hi-tech industries was visited by ten of thousands around the world.

The British exhibition delegation was headed by Mr. John Prescott, the Deputy Prime Minister, making the UK delegation highest ranking among all the western delegations.

Over 40 representatives from UK companies took part in the event led by Dr. Kegang Wu, Manager of ChinaLink, Liverpool Chamber of Commerce & Industry that has been appointed by Trade Partners UK (British Trade International) to co-ordinate the British present at this important event. The present of Mr. John Prescott has attracted the attention of many local media and his visit to the ChinaLink Pavilion.
As one of the leading countries in hi-tech industries, United Kingdom put great emphasis in developing co-operation with China in the sectors. Exhibition of British companies covered all the main themes of the Fair.
Representing higher education and research is the University of Central Lancashire that offers leading edge research in areas such as Materials Science, Electronics, Learning Technologies, Fire and Explosion Studies, Astrophysics and consultancy.
In computing and IT sectors, there are Turning System and InforSense Ltd. Turning System is a manufacturer in providing multi-process server for high performance software applications. InforSense is specialised in knowledge discovery and management software solutions, systems and services to organisations working in life sciences, finance and e-business.
Advanced technologies in the electronical industry will be represented by Westinghouse Signals, which has been signalling railways for well over 100 years and today leads the world in advanced technology signalling and train control systems, and iS3 (or the Integrated Semiconductor Supply Solutions Ltd) which offers digital, mixed signal and analogue design services in CMOS, BiCMOS and bipolar technology. There are also Connect and Control Systems (CCS operates in the manufacture of cable assemblies and electro-mechanical assemblies and the distribution of electronic components) and Primary Industry Ltd. that seek co-operation in trading of air-conditioners.
UK is leading the biotechnology in the world and this time in the UK pavilion we have Proxima Concepts (an international bio-pharmaceutical R&D company employing proprietary drug delivery technologies to help the biotechnology industry achieve its potential in the field of healthcare and medical therapeutics); Mast (providing high quality diagnostic products to Microbiologists, Immunologists, Blood Bankers, Virologists and Clinical Chemists world-wide) and Serologicals (a leading world-wide provider of biological materials and services to major healthcare companies).
One of the reasons behind the strong performance of the UK hi-tech industries is the highly sophisticated hi-tech related service sectors that provide specific support in financial, management, insurance, and other areas. In the UK pavilion, you will see Delloit & Touche (the world leading accounting and financial service company), Royal & SunAlliance (the first UK insurance company to operate in China), and Invest UK (the British governmental agency that assists and encourages overseas companies with internationally mobile investment projects to locate in the UK).
As the UK organiser to ChinaLink, Liverpool Chamber of Commerce & Industry has won the Award of Excellent Organisation given by the Fair's organising committee. Hundreds of Chinese companies and organisations have expressed interest to co-operate with ChinaLink and other UK companies in trade and investment. ChinaLink has also signed an agreement with a promising biotech company.
Liverpool Chamber ChinaLink has committed to assist long-term co-operation between the UK and Chinese hi-tech industries. It has signed a three years agreement with the China Hi-Tech Transfer Centre for co-operation.
